Lead


The majority of municipalities get their water from large reservoirs. The reservoirs are typically coated with chlorine in order to destroy harmful organisms. However, once the water is in your home, it can absorb contaminants from various sources, such as:

Pipes: Lead can be leached into the water from pipes that are old, especially when pipes are made from brass or have solder joints.
Leach fields: If you are using a septic system contaminants may leach into groundwater from the leach field.
Industrial pollution: Chemicals and other pollutants can make their way into the water supply through the runoff of factories, power plants, and agriculture operations.

Fluoride


Fluoride is a highly controversial topic , and there's a lot of information--and misinformation--out there regarding its health benefits. The facts are as follows The mineral fluoride that is naturally found in water. It's used in water supplies for municipal sources to stop tooth decay. According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) describes fluoridated drinking water one of the 10 most important public health successes in the 20th century due to the fact that it can reduce cavities in children and adults by about 25 percent.

But, there are some who are worried that excessive fluoride may be harmful. This is why it's crucial to know the facts. Here's what you should be aware of about fluoride levels within tap water.

Fluoride is found naturally in water at different levels dependent on the source. Groundwater usually has more fluoride than surface water.
The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) regulates the amount of fluoride which can be introduced into water supplies This level is determined by EPA's scientific evaluation of the amount that is safe for people of all different ages. The current "maximum contaminant level goal" of fluoride found in water sources is four parts per million (ppm).
You can get an idea of the amount of fluoride present in the water supply of your municipality by going to the EPA's website and looking for your local's assessment of water quality .
Some home filtration systems remove fluoride from water that is filtered by taps. These include reverse-osmosis systems or activated alumina filter systems, as well as distillation systems. Improved Water Quality


There are many benefits of having a home water filter, such as improved water quality, better tasting, and less exposure to contaminants.

Water filters can eliminate various contaminants from your water, including bacteria, viruses, protozoa, sediment, and heavy metals. Certain filters are created to remove specific contaminants, while others are designed to eliminate the entire range of.

Many filters make use of activated carbon to eliminate impurities. Activated carbon is a type from charcoal processed in order to increase its porousness. Its surface area is increased as well as making it efficient in capturing contaminants.

Reverse osmosis is another common technique for filtration. In reverse osmosis the water is directed into a membrane which traps impurities and allows pure water to pass through.

Filters for water at home are an effective in improving the quality of the water you drink. It's crucial to choose the appropriate filter for your needs and follow the recommendations of the manufacturer for maintenance and replacement of filters.
